Introduction: From Scan to Choco

Here's a tutorial where you can use a scanner to make a personal chocolate gift

Step 1: Scan

Use a 3d scanner to scan the person

Step 2: Scanning 3d Software

Use the Scanning software to make the scan

Step 3: Edit File

Use a 3d software like Fusion 360 to polish up your model.

Step 4: Print in 3d

Use a 3d printer to make the prints

Step 5: Prepare Mold

Use baking paper and cardboard to make a mold casing

Step 6: Fit Your Prints

Make sure there is enough material around your prints so that the mold remains strong

Step 7: Food-friendly Silicones

Remove the prints.

Use Food-friendly silicones to fill the mold

Step 8: Place Prints Back in Mold

Place the 3d Prints back in the mold and let the silicone cure

Step 9: Remove From Mold

When cured, remove the prints from the mold

Step 10: Melt the Chocolate

Melt the chocolate

Step 11: Pour Into the Mold

Pour the chocolate into the mold

Step 12: Carefully Remove

Carefully remove from the mold, and repeat.
